Least Common Multiple of 78295 and 78312 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 78295 and 78312, than apply into the LCM equation.

GCF(78295,78312) = 1
LCM(78295,78312) = ( 78295 × 78312) / 1
LCM(78295,78312) = 6131438040 / 1
LCM(78295,78312) = 6131438040
